- Whatsapp Available Italy : +39 389 148 3275 or (click here) Portugal: +351 912 802 803 or (click here) South Africa : +27 81 706 9922 or (click here)
-
Email:
info@leopardstrass.co.za
Contact form
Subscribe to our emails
Be the first to know about new collections and exclusive offers.
Choosing a selection results in a full page refresh.